Thanks guys - it went pretty smoothly. I used MRP paints and I think with their thin coating and quick drying it really minimises the opportunity for bleed under the masking. I had to revisit a couple of areas where I hadn't quite got enough paint laid down, but otherwise it was quite painless. We shall see how well it all lines up once I assemble it.....
